China cuts retail prices of gasoline, diesel
China lowered retail prices of gasoline and diesel on Wednesday, based on recent changes in international oil prices. Gasoline prices will be reduced by 55 yuan ($7.7) per metric ton, and diesel prices by 50 yuan per ton, according to the National Development and Reform Commission. Under the current pricing mechanism, prices of refined oil products are adjusted following changes in international crude oil prices.
PBOC adds liquidity via reverse repos
China's central bank conducted 240 billion yuan ($33.74 billion) of seven-day reverse repos at an interest rate of 1.8 percent on Wednesday. The move aims to keep liquidity in the banking system reasonable and ample, the People's Bank of China said in a statement.
